Flourless Orange Pistachio Cake Recipe

This Flourless Orange Pistachio Cake is a moist and flavorful gluten-free dessert that highlights the fresh zestiness of whole boiled oranges combined with the nutty richness of almond flour and pistachios. Sweetened naturally with honey and enhanced with a smooth, tangy honey-orange glaze, this cake is perfect for those seeking a healthier yet indulgent treat.

Ingredients

Scale

Cake Ingredients

  • 2 cups almond flour
  • 2 whole oranges
  • ⅔ cup honey
  • 3 large eggs
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 cup ground pistachios
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Glaze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• ½ cup fresh orange juice

Instructions

  1. Boil Oranges: Rinse the whole oranges thoroughly under running water to clean the skin. Place them in a pot and add enough water to fully cover the oranges. Bring the water to a gentle simmer and let the oranges cook for one hour until softened.
  2. Blend Oranges: Drain the boiling water and transfer the oranges to a blender. Blend them until the mixture becomes velvety smooth without any large chunks remaining.
  3. Get the Oven Ready: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ly grease a 9-inch springform pan with butter or oil to prevent sticking and set it aside.
  4. Stir the Batter: In a large mixing bowl, combine the blended oranges, ⅔ cup honey, eggs, almond flour, ground pistachios, baking soda, and vanilla extract. Stir thoroughly until the batter is smooth and well-incorporated.
  5. Bake It: Pour the prepared batter into the greased springform pan. Bake for approximately one hour. Keep an eye on the cake; if the top begins to brown too early, loosely cover it with foil. The cake is done when a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  6. Cook the Glaze: In a small saucepan, combine 2 tablespoons honey and ½ cup fresh orange juice. Heat the mixture until it reaches a boil, then reduce the heat and simmer gently until the liquid is reduced to about half its original volume. Allow the glaze to cool completely.
  7. Glaze and Serve: When the cake has cooled slightly but is still warm, brush the orange-honey glaze evenly over the top. Let the cake cool completely in the pan before removing it for serving to ensure it sets perfectly.

Notes

  • Using whole boiled oranges adds a natural, intense citrus flavor and moisture, making it unique compared to using juice or zest alone.
  • This cake is naturally gluten-free and sweetened with honey, making it a healthier dessert option.
  • Make sure to use a 9-inch springform pan for easy removal of the delicate cake.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• For an extra crunch, sprinkle some chopped pistachios on top after glazing.
